About The Role
As an
End User Computing (EUC) Field Support Specialist
, you will make an impact by delivering hands-on technical support for end-user devices and software across the enterprise. You will be a valued member of the
IT Infrastructure Services
team and work collaboratively with service desk teams, infrastructure engineers, and external vendors to ensure seamless user experiences.
In This Role, You Will
- Diagnose and resolve hardware and software issues on desktops, laptops, mobile devices, printers, and other end-user equipment.
- Perform IMACD (Install, Move, Add, Change, De-install) services for IT hardware and software.
- Provide onsite support for audiovisual and collaboration technologies in meeting rooms and shared spaces.
- Manage incidents and service requests in alignment with SLAs using ITSM tools like ServiceNow.
- Maintain and update documentation and knowledge base articles to support efficient troubleshooting.
- Coordinate with internal IT teams and external vendors to resolve complex technical issues.
- Deliver high-quality, customer-focused support in a fast-paced enterprise environment.

What You Need To Have To Be Considered
- Proven experience in end-user hardware and software support, including desktops, laptops, mobile devices, and printers.
- Hands-on experience with IMACD services and AV/collaboration equipment.
- Proficiency in ITSM platforms such as ServiceNow.
- Familiarity with endpoint management tools like Microsoft Intune and SCCM.
- Working knowledge of Active Directory and Group Policy Objects.
- Strong troubleshooting and customer service skills in an enterprise environment.
These Will Help You Stand Out
- Certifications in IT support (e.g., CompTIA A+, Microsoft Certified: Modern Desktop Administrator).
- Experience supporting Windows operating systems in large-scale environments.
- Ability to work independently and manage multiple priorities.
- Strong communication and documentation skills.
- Experience coordinating with OEMs and third-party service providers.
